Transaction 051d70db35ed12df889397eec01c1df809099fb89bf86c5922ee8bc4cf5a7686
1 Input
2 Outputs
- 051d70db35ed12df889397eec01c1df809099fb89bf86c5922ee8bc4cf5a7686:0
- 051d70db35ed12df889397eec01c1df809099fb89bf86c5922ee8bc4cf5a7686:1
value 87507998
address 1KhWG4AfzxhvVRMh3u9r2bsY67xKnmKjeV
value 433186822
address 18WPidoC5RdnLewyzGbpBHA6st4jdBz1E4